JA Mitsui Lease Building Acquires Osaka Hotel from Pleasures Corporation
JA Mitsui Leasing Tatemono acquired a hotel in Osaka’s Chuo Ward from Pleasures Corporation in August 2025. The property is a 10-story steel-framed building completed in May 2019, with a gross floor area of approx. 541 tsubo (approx. 17,880 sq. ft.).
Pleasures Corporation, an Osaka-based developer active in real estate, hotel, and lodging businesses, had purchased the hotel in 2021.
Key Facts
Property Name: Not disclosed
Buyer: JA Mitsui Leasing Tatemono Co., Ltd.
Seller: Pleasures Corporation
Transaction Price: Not disclosed
Location: 2-4-10 Kozu, Chuo-ku, Osaka-shi, Osaka
Nearest Station: Tanimachi 9-chome Station (Osaka Metro Tanimachi Line, Sennichimae Line) – 6 min walk / Kintetsu-Nippombashi Station (Kintetsu Nara Line) – 7 min walk
Completion: May 2019
Number of Floors: 10F
Gross Floor Area: approx. 540.90 tsubo (approx. 17,880 sq. ft.)
